Nikka Taketsuru Pure Malt Japanese Whisky embodies the essence of Japanese craftsmanship and tradition, offering a distinctive tasting experience for whisky aficionados. Named after Masataka Taketsuru, the "Father of Japanese Whisky," this pure malt is a testament to his lifelong dedication to perfecting the art of whisky-making. The blend is meticulously crafted using malt whiskies from the Yoichi and Miyagikyo distilleries, which are known for their contrasting climates and production techniques, giving this whisky a balanced yet complex character.

The aroma of Nikka Taketsuru Pure Malt is rich and inviting, with hints of orchard fruits, nutmeg, and a subtle smokiness that speaks to its aging process in oak barrels. Upon tasting, it reveals layers of flavor, including apple, pear, and malted barley, complemented by a background of chocolate and coffee notes. The finish is smooth and lingering, with a slight peppery spice that adds depth and sophistication.
